What is the California Renter's Insurance Application?
The California Renter's Insurance Application serves as a pivotal form for renters within the state, enabling them to secure essential insurance coverage for their personal belongings and liabilities. This application outlines the necessary information needed to determine the appropriate coverage amount and type.
Renter's insurance typically covers personal property against risks such as theft, fire, and water damage, providing invaluable protection to tenants. Completing this form accurately is crucial, as any discrepancies may impact the availability of coverage or lead to complications in claims.
Purpose and Benefits of the California Renter's Insurance Application
This form is not only necessary for initiating coverage but also showcases the numerous advantages associated with renter's insurance. For instance, it provides personal property protection, ensuring that renters' belongings are safeguarded against unforeseen circumstances.
Moreover, renter's insurance offers liability coverage, which can protect tenants from legal claims resulting from accidents occurring on their property. In some cases, holding a valid renter's insurance policy may be a legal requirement in California, adding further significance to the application process.
Who Needs the California Renter's Insurance Application?
The audience for the California Renter's Insurance Application extends beyond just traditional renters; it includes students, professionals, and anyone living in rental accommodations throughout California. Various living situations, such as shared apartments, single-family homes, or college dormitories, can benefit from this application.
Additionally, landlords often require tenants to maintain renter's insurance policies, ensuring that their investment is protected and that tenants have coverage in case of liability claims. Thus, understanding who needs to complete this form is essential for all current and prospective renters.

What are the eligibility requirements for the California Renter's Insurance Application?
To apply for renter's insurance using this form, you must be a legal resident of California and currently renting a property. You'll also need to provide personal identification and details about the property.
Are there deadlines for submitting the California Renter's Insurance Application?
While there are no strict deadlines for submitting the application, it is advisable to complete it before your current rental agreement or policy expires for continuous coverage.
What are the submission methods for the California Renter's Insurance Application?
You can submit the completed application form digitally through pdfFiller by following the submission prompts or by downloading and mailing it to your insurance agent or brokerage.
What supporting documents are needed with the insurance application?
Typically, you may need to provide a government-issued ID, proof of residency, and possibly any previous insurance policies for your current or prior rental properties.
What common mistakes should I avoid when completing the application?
Ensure that all fields are filled accurately, especially personal information and coverage amounts. Double-check the spelling of names and addresses to prevent processing delays.
How long does it take to process the California Renter's Insurance Application?
Processing times can vary based on the insurance provider but typically range from a few days to a couple of weeks. Check with your agent for specifics.
